This summary describes how AppTuring processes personal data on behalf of clients. A countersigned Data Processing Addendum (DPA) forms part of every services agreement and prevails over this summary.
1. Roles
For personal data processed to deliver Employer of Record services, the client is the data controller and AppTuring acts as processor, except where local employment law makes AppTuring a controller of employee data as the legal employer.
2. Scope & instructions
AppTuring processes personal data only on documented instructions from the client and as required to provide the services and comply with applicable law.
3. Security measures
We maintain technical and organizational measures appropriate to the risk, including encryption in transit, access controls on a need-to-know basis, and regular review of our security practices.
4. Sub-processors
We engage vetted sub-processors (for example, payroll, email, form handling, and analytics providers) under written terms that impose data-protection obligations no less protective than this addendum. A current list is available on request.
5. International transfers
Where personal data is transferred between the United States, Vietnam, or other jurisdictions, we apply appropriate safeguards, including standard contractual clauses where required.
6. Data-subject requests & breach notice
We assist the client in responding to data-subject requests and notify the client without undue delay after becoming aware of a personal-data breach affecting their data.
7. Return & deletion
On termination, we return or delete personal data processed on the client’s behalf, except where retention is required by law.
